Transaction da04603ae76935fc4bf47022e85ef91f7776dc9cb0d84988b1b0a28b26c71d4a

1 Input
2 Outputs
  • da04603ae76935fc4bf47022e85ef91f7776dc9cb0d84988b1b0a28b26c71d4a:0
  • value  710595
    address  34c8bbRsSK1SWNbs9YNssuo8rU6HXWXEKM
  • da04603ae76935fc4bf47022e85ef91f7776dc9cb0d84988b1b0a28b26c71d4a:1
  • value  22577398
    address  bc1qw8wrek2m7nlqldll66ajnwr9mh64syvkt67zlu